performance coaching is a powerful tool that can help individuals reach their full potential in both personal and professional capacities. It involves a collaborative process where a coach works with the client to identify goals, develop strategies for improvement, and provide ongoing support and feedback to help the individual achieve their objectives. This form of coaching focuses on enhancing skills, boosting confidence, and increasing motivation to maximize performance in various areas of life.
One of the key benefits of performance coaching is its ability to provide individuals with a clear roadmap for success. By working with a coach to set specific goals and create actionable plans to achieve them, individuals can stay focused and motivated to make progress towards their desired outcomes. This structured approach helps individuals break down their goals into manageable steps, making them more achievable and less overwhelming.
Another advantage of performance coaching is the personalized support and feedback that clients receive. Coaches are trained to ask probing questions, challenge limiting beliefs, and provide constructive feedback to help individuals overcome obstacles and make meaningful changes in their behavior. This level of individualized attention can help clients gain new perspectives, identify blind spots, and develop new strategies for success.
Furthermore, performance coaching can help individuals build self-awareness and emotional intelligence, which are essential skills for personal and professional growth. Through reflective exercises, assessment tools, and candid conversations with their coach, clients can gain deeper insights into their strengths, weaknesses, and values. This increased self-awareness can help individuals make more informed decisions, communicate effectively, and navigate challenging situations with confidence and poise.
In addition to enhancing individual performance, performance coaching can also benefit organizations by improving team dynamics, increasing employee engagement, and fostering a culture of continuous improvement. When employees receive regular coaching and feedback, they are more likely to feel supported, motivated, and empowered to take ownership of their development and contribute to the overall success of the organization.
performance coaching can also help organizations identify and develop high-potential employees, address performance issues in a timely manner, and create a culture of accountability and excellence. By investing in the growth and development of their people, organizations can cultivate a workforce that is motivated, engaged, and capable of achieving peak performance.
